Add 2/40 and 49/70
2/40 + 49/70 is 3/4.
Steps for adding fractions
- Find the least common denominator or LCM of the two denominators:
LCM of 40 and 70 is 280
Next, find the equivalent fraction of both fractional numbers with denominator 280 - For the 1st fraction, since 40 × 7 = 280,
2/40 = 2 × 7/40 × 7 = 14/280 - Likewise, for the 2nd fraction, since 70 × 4 = 280,
49/70 = 49 × 4/70 × 4 = 196/280 - Add the two like fractions:
14/280 + 196/280 = 14 + 196/280 = 210/280 - 210/280 simplified gives 3/4
- So, 2/40 + 49/70 = 3/4
